Summary/Abstract: The article is based on the findings of the Goerudio project which has been implemented by the EuroEd Foundation Iasi. The study focuses on the main factors responsible for students’ passivity and suggests innovative solutions in order to enhance students’ motivation to study science. Project participants, students, teachers and experts alike, have been engaged in applied research and development since the very beginning. Traditional and state-of-the-art teaching methods promoted by European projects have been taken into account. A solid learning community encouraging a new learning environment has been created through national and international interaction and communication. Its main ambition is to devise the necessary tools to enable learners to get a better understanding of the scientific subjects.
